Security Operations Center vs. Cybersecurity Operations : Demystifying the Solutions
Often blurred, a Security Monitoring Team and Cybersecurity Operations are distinct, though closely connected . A SOC represents a dedicated hub staffed by cybersecurity engineers who continuously monitor networks for cyber incidents . Cybersecurity Processes, on the other hand, includes the broader scope of procedures involved in protecting an company's security stance, including threat intelligence , weakness testing, and response handling . Essentially, the Security Monitoring Team is a vital part *of* Cybersecurity Operations , but not synonymous with it.

Building a Robust SOC: Key Components and Best Practices
Establishing a strong Security Operations Center (SOC ) necessitates a careful approach, focusing on critical components and proven practices. A well-designed SOC usually includes several technologies, such as a Security Information and Event Management system, EDR , and network monitoring tools. Furthermore, creating a expert team, establishing clear event handling , and consistently improving processes through threat intelligence integration are absolutely crucial. To conclude, effective SOC operations copyright on anticipatory measures and a dedication to ongoing observation and adaptation to the changing threat landscape.
The Future of Security: Trends in Security Operations Centers (SOC)
The changing landscape of cyber threats is demanding a considerable transformation get more info in Security Operations Centers (SOCs). We’re witnessing a move towards enhanced automation, with artificial intelligence and intelligent tools assuming a larger role in detecting malicious activity and incident response. cloud security operations are receiving popularity due to their adaptability and affordable nature, while a priority on preventative security measures, including searching for threats and managing security flaws, is turning into essential. Finally, the rising need for skilled security professionals is leading to a greater investment in training and hiring efforts.
